Biography

Curriculum vitae:

Mag. Benjamin Zumpfe, B.A. B.A. was born in 1995 in Vienna (Austria). At the age of six he started taking piano lessons. In 2014 he graduated with honors from Musikgymnasium Wien. He attended masterclasses of Prof. Roland Batik (2015: scholarship „Musik der Jugend“), Prof. Alma Sauer (Universität für Musik und darstellende Kunst Wien) and Prof. Stan Ford (Mozarteum Salzburg). 

He received first prizes  (performance as well as composition) at national competitions ("Prima La Musica" and "Jugend Komponiert“). In 2015 he gave concerts in the context of the „Young Hearts For Music“-Tour (EMCY) in Austria and Germany. From 2015 onward he has been studying Composition with Prof. Herbert Lauermann and Prof. Detlev Müller-Siemens (student of G. Ligeti and O. Messiaen) at the Universität für Musik und darstellende Kunst Wien (Mag.art.-graduation with distinction in 2021) where he also majored in Piano Pedagogy with Prof. Michael Rydholm (BA-graduation with honors 2019). In 2017 he started his third major studies in Piano Performance (Prof. Johannes Kropfitsch) at Musik und Kunst Privatuniversität der Stadt Wien (BA-graduation with honors 2021). In 2018 he played at Carte Blanche at Musikverein Wien and founded his piano duo „In Fide“ with Cansu Özdamar. With his piano duo, he won the competition of „musica juventutis“ in 2020, which enabled the duo a concert in the Wiener Konzerthaus. At another audition in 2020 he was chosen to play at a Bösendorfer-Salonkonzert. In 2021 he received prizes at international competitions (Duo as well as Solo), such as: Léopold Bellan Competition Paris: 1er Prix à l’unanimité, Osaka IMC in Wien: “Anerkennungsdiplom sowie Förderpreis inkl. Zulassung zum Finale”, Carles & Sofia Piano Competition: Silver Hands Award,  Danubia-Talents Liszt-Competition Budapest: 2. Prize, WPTA-Finland IPC: Bronze-Award.
